数控铣凹圆弧槽怎么编程

时间:2025-01-28 08:03:56 网络游戏

数控铣凹型槽的编程步骤如下:

确定凹槽形状和尺寸

根据工件图纸要求,明确凹槽的形状和尺寸。

编程与模拟

使用数控编程语言(如G代码或M代码)编写凹槽的加工程序。

在模拟环境中对程序进行验证,确保无误。

选择合适的刀具和切削参数

根据凹槽的尺寸和材料硬度,选择合适的刀具和切削参数,如切削速度、进给速度和切削深度。

编写加工程序

使用G代码进行编程,通过直线插补(G01)、圆弧插补(G02/G03)等指令实现凹槽加工。

示例代码可能包括快速定位(G00)、选择刀具(T03M6)、设置主轴转速(S1000)和进给速度(F200)等指令。

程序校验与修改

在模拟环境中校验程序,发现问题及时修改。

执行加工

将编写好的加工程序输入到数控铣床中,启动机床进行加工。

注意事项

在编程过程中,需要考虑排屑问题,选择合适的下刀方式(如直接下刀、预钻孔下刀或斜线下刀)以保护刀具。

对于复杂的凹槽形状,可以采用多轴联动加工方式,通过X、Y、Z三个轴的协调运动来实现。

```plaintext

N10: 程序起始标号

G90: 绝对坐标模式

G40: 刀具半径补偿取消

G54: 工件坐标系选择

N20: 选择刀具和刀具切换(T1 M06)

N30: 切削进给率补偿选择(G43 H01 Z1.)

N40: 主轴转速和主轴方向选择(S1000 M03)

N50: 快速定位(G00 X10. Y10.)

N60: 线性插补(G01 Z-5. F200.)

N70-N100: 进行凹槽的切削加工

N110: 快速撤退(G00 Z10.)

N120: 程序结束(M30)

```

建议在实际编程过程中,根据具体的加工需求和机床特性,对上述步骤和示例代码进行调整和优化,以确保加工效率和精度。